A sample of my chocolate milk stout. It is not overly sweet, I get chocolate up front and I haven't even racked to secondary over nibs, and I think the yeast is done. 1.080 and now it's 1.026. It's WLP002 which attenuates between 63% and 70%, so if my math is right, I have just a hair over 67%.

I only used 8 oz of lactose and 6 oz of malto because there was no more than 8 oz of lactose available locally. I think the mouthfeel is good. Or I hope. :)
